No More Room in Hell 2 Release Date & Game Details

  • Release Date : 31st October 2022 (Microsoft Windows)
  • System Requirements : Medium
  • Genre : FPS / Co-OP/ Survival Horror
  • Developer : Lever Games
  • Publisher : Lever Games

No More Room in Hell 2 is a zombie-survival co-op FPS title that tasks you and up to 7 other players with surviving against hordes of zombies as you make your way through a world that is completely overrun with the undead. As you go, you’ll need to rely on your teamwork and communication skills to ensure that everyone comes out of the missions in one piece.

No More Room in Hell 2 System Requirements

No More Room in Hell 2 Minimum System Requirements

  • CPU : Intel Core i5-4460 or AMD FX-6300 or better
  • RAM : 8 GB RAM
  • GPU : NVIDIA GeForce GTX 760 or AMD Radeon R7 260x 2GB
  • Operating System : Windows 7 64-bit
  • Storage Space : 25 GB available space

No More Room in Hell 2 Recommended System Requirements

  • CPU : Intel Core i7-3770 or AMD FX-9590 or better
  • RAM : 8 GB RAM
  • GPU : NVIDIA GeForce GTX 970 or AMD Radeon RX 470 4GB
  • Operating System : Windows 10 64-bit
  • Storage Space : 30 GB available space

What Gaming PC Do We Recommend To Play No More Room in Hell 2?

For the most part, a custom-built PC will be able to run this game at minimum specs relatively well or around $500, though that does heavily depend on your ability to source GPUs for a decent price in your area. An APU might also work, but it’s difficult to be 100% sure when it comes to most games that specify dedicated graphics cards. If you have to play this at the highest possible settings and still want 60fps at 1080p, then you’re going to have to spend closer to $600 – $800 and you might struggle to get graphics cards even then.

In terms of pre-built machines, things are almost always a bit more expensive, and this is no exception. While there’s a chance you’ll find a $500 pre-built that will run this game at minimum specs, it’s sort of unlikely. You’ll need to spend at least $700, and that won’t get you to recommended specs. Be prepared to spend a fair chunk more for the best possible experience, even at 1080p.
